Review of OP-II from Hardsounds.it Here is the translated Italian...Back is Shane Lankford with Orphan Project: The 4 song EP is composed of three tracks. A cover version of "Another Brick In The Wall pt.2" from Pink Floyd: This EP is a delicious appetizer with a view of another full-length. Its intelligent, well-played and with a good performance Shane behind the microphone. Surely the most progressive piece of the lot, since, as we shall see later, the target of new compositions of OP is quite interesting.
We come then to meet the fire, "Angels Desire," "My Goodness" and "Empty Me" all have a dark songwriting, as in strokes of gray tones of a painter, despite the issues of Christian rock. We say that seems a way meeting between dark wave and the issues dear to Christianity mode rock.
The result is good although it is a pity to hear so few new compositions. Looking ahead, however, we can say that the technical level has been raised, maintaining the highest standards of production and mixing. From emphasize the goodness of cover, who have not proposing special effects is of good quality. A disc that shows us once again the validity of stylistic and technical Orphan Project. Now we have to wait with patience for a new full length album that will finally give us the measure of growth for Shane and fellow OP members, for now concentrate on the EP and look to the future.
